The warplanes escalate their raids on Idlib countryside after targeting to Maarrat Al-Nu’man countryside by “Russian” missiles

SOHR, 15/01/2018

Idlib Province – The Syrian Observatory for Human Rights: the warplanes renewed their bombardment this morning on areas in Idlib countryside, where they targeted places in Khan Shaykhun city and its outskirts in the southern countryside of Idlib, while the warplanes carried out more than 15 strikes after the midnight of Sunday – Monday, though which they targeted areas in Abu Al-Duhur Airbase and Abu Al-Duhur town east of Idlib, in addition to raids targeted Al-Taman’aa town and Al-Khwaiyn village in the south and the south-east of Idlib, without information about causing casualties, while it has increased to 6 including 4 children, the number of people who were injured due to the fall of missiles believed to be Russian on areas in Deir Sharqi village, in the eastern countryside of Maarrat Al-Nu’man city, in which sources confirmed to the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ights that the explosions were violent due to targeting a school and areas in its vicinity in the village by missiles, which are believed to be fired by Russian forces, and two missiles of the four ones which fell on the village, resulted in fragmentation of small bombs from them which caused material damage and the break out of fires in the houses of the citizens and resulted in the injury of the 6 people. 

In the same context warplanes carried out intensive raids from this dawn and until now, on places in the villages of Al-Zarzor, Umm Al-Khalakhil, Mushayrifa Shamali, Sham Al-Hawa and other areas which Hayyaat Tahrir al-Sham, the Islamic Party of Turkestan and factions managed yesterday to recover them, in the east and the south-east of Idlib, in conjunction with rocket shelling targets the same areas, and the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ights published last night, that the calm has returned to the battlefronts in the southeastern countryside of Idlib, between the regime forces and militiamen loyal to them of Syrian and non-Syrian nationalities against the rebel and Islamic factions, Hayyaat Tahrir Al-Sham and the Islamic Turkestani Party.

This was amid a calm in terms of shelling and fighting after the wide advancement achieved by the factions today, where the Syrian Observatory for Human Rights published hours ago that the factions’ controlled areas have expanded to 22 villages and areas today and yesterday, they are ((Sham Al-Hawa, Atashan, Al-Zafr Kabir, Al-Zafr Al-Shagher, al-Hisa, Tal Salmu, Al-Dabashiya, Al-Khawain, Tal Maraq, Mushrifa Shamali, Jadaniyah, Al-Ubaidah, Umm Al-Khalakhil, Khirbet, Rabia, Tel Khazna, Al-Zarzor, Al-Hussein Farms, IStablat, Rasm Al-Ward)), while the factions continue their attacks towards Al-Hamdaniyah village, and Al-Salumiyah, Sham Al-Hawa, Al-Gadouia, Al-Nadaf Farms, in order to restore control and expand their control large areas in the areas, while the SOHR published today morning that violent clashes between both parties that caused more human losses in ranks of both parties. While at least 177 people, the death toll of members of the regime forces and the factions, who have been killed since Wednesday evening, the 10th of January, 2018. It also rose to 82, the number of members of the regime forces and their allied militiamen, including 6 officers, including 3 colonels, one of them is close to Suhail Al-Hassan, and it rose to at least 95 fighters of the factions, including 6 commanders, who were killed in the same clashes. The death toll is expected to increase due to the presence of injured persons in serious conditions, and the factions managed to capture 31 members of the regime forces and their allied militiamen, in addition to tens of members of Turkestan Islamic Movement, who were also killed in the latest battles.

74 people were killed yesterday including 15 members of the regime forces and their allied militiamen, and more than 20 persons were killed in artillery and aerial shelling and other circumstances.

Military Strikes Target ISIS in Syria, Iraq

From a Combined Joint Task Force Operation Inherent Resolve News Release

SOUTHWEST ASIA, Jan. 12, 2018 —

U.S. and coalition military forces continued to attack the Islamic State of Iraq and Syria between Jan. 5 and Jan. 11, conducting 96 strikes consisting of 160 engagements.

Officials reported details of the most recent strikes, noting that assessments of results are based on initial reports.

Strikes in Syria

On Jan. 11 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ted six strikes consisting of seven engagements against ISIS targets, destroying an ISIS fighting position.

On Jan. 10 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ted 19 strikes consisting of 34 engagements against ISIS targets, destroying an ISIS supply route, four ISIS vehicles, three command-and-control centers, a recoilless rifle, two logistics centers, an indirect-fire weapon and a vehicle-borne bomb.

On Jan. 9 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ted 26 strikes consisting of 39 engagements against ISIS targets, destroying three ISIS vehicles, a fighting position and a logistics center.

On Jan. 8 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ted 15 strikes consisting of 26 engagements against ISIS targets, destroying three ISIS vehicles, an ISIS headquarters, a fighting position, an ISIS line of communication and an indirect-fire weapon.

On Jan. 7 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ted 17 strikes consisting of 27 engagements against ISIS targets, destroying two ISIS headquarters, three logistics centers, two ISIS command-and-control centers, two fighting positions, two vehicle-borne bomb factories and two ISIS vehicles.

On Jan. 6 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ted seven strikes consisting of 13 engagements against ISIS targets, destroying an ISIS supply route, a vehicle-borne bomb, an ISIS observation post, two fighting positions and an ISIS vehicle.

On Jan. 5 near Abu Kamal in Syria, coalition military forces conducted three strikes consisting of six engagements against ISIS targets, destroying three fighting positions and two ISIS supply routes.

Strikes in Iraq

There were no reported strikes conducted in Iraq on Jan. 5 and 8-11.

On Jan. 7 in Iraq, coalition military forces conducted two strikes consisting of seven engagements against ISIS targets:

-- Near Hawijah, a strike engaged an ISIS tactical unit and destroyed an ISIS tunnel.

-- Near Qayyarah, a strike engaged an ISIS tactical unit.

On Jan. 6 near Hawijah in Iraq, coalition military forces conducted a strike consisting of an engagement against ISIS targets, destroying an ISIS bunker and an ISIS tunnel.

Two additional strikes have been reported in Syria and Iraq against ISIS targets:

-- On Jan. 4 near Abu Kamal, Syria, a strike engaged an ISIS tactical unit.

-- On Dec. 4 near Rutbah, Iraq, a strike destroyed a vehicle-borne bomb and factory.
